Jak zrestartować Raspberry Pi ze zdalnego systemu?


13

Zamontowałem folder wideo Raspberry Pi w moim systemie Ubuntu 10.04. Mogę wkleić różne filmy do zamontowanego katalogu wraz z folderem wideo w Raspberry Pi, kiedy tylko zajdzie taka potrzeba.

Problem polega na tym, że chcę ponownie uruchomić Raspberry Pi za każdym razem ręcznie, aby odtwarzać nowo wklejoną zawartość w folderze wideo. Zdecydowałem więc, że chcę ponownie uruchomić Raspberry Pi, pisząc skrypt i uruchamiając go w moim systemie lokalnym.

Czy jest dostępne polecenie ponownego uruchomienia Raspberry Pi przez mój system lokalny?


Czy nie byłoby szybciej po prostu zrestartować odtwarzacz wideo, zamiast restartować całe Pi?
Arne,

Muszę zrestartować dwa maliny pi z mojego systemu Ubuntu (poprzez skrypt powłoki). @ Arne
Viswa

Odpowiedzi:


15

coś takiego może pomóc:

$ ssh pi@192.168.1.XXX 'echo raspberry | sudo shutdown -r now'

to polecenie łączy się z twoją malinką za pomocą SSH i wydaje polecenie restartu, upewnij się, że zastąpiłeś 192.168.1.XXX prawdziwym adresem, a pi / raspberry prawdziwym loginem / hasłem.


koleś, uruchamiam tę komendę w moim terminalu „ssh root@192.168.1.106 'echo openelec | shutdown -r now' ', a następnie monituje hasło, zostałem wpisany i wyrzuca" sh: shutdown: polecenie nie znaleziono "
Viswa

spróbuj podać pełną ścieżkę do shutdownpolecenia, które możesz znaleźć, jeśli używasz which shutdownpodczas logowania do swojego pi.
lenik

ssh root@192.168.1.106 zrestartuj to polecenie działa, jeśli przypuszczam, że ponowne uruchomienie dwóch Raspberry pi na raz oznacza, jak to zrobić
Viswa

1
ssh root@192.168.1.106 restart; ssh root@192.168.1.107 zrestartować? umieść w linii kilka poleceń, oddzielając je znakiem „;” i podaj poprawne adresy IP.
lenik,

Czy „sudo shutdown” i „Sudo halt” robią to samo?
user3378649,

0

Zauważ też, że nazwa użytkownika z prefiksem @ może różnić się od dostawcy twojego systemu operacyjnego, na przykład Arch Linux: root (i nie potrzebujesz sudo) Debian: pi (potrzebujesz sudo) Pidora: dowolna nazwa wybrana podczas instalacji (i potrzebujesz sudo plus hasło)

Konfiguruję użytkownika w Pidorze o tej samej nazwie, której używam w Ubuntu, więc nie muszę podawać żadnego prefiksu @.


Za pomocą tego polecenia „ssh root@192.168.1.106 reboot” mogę zrestartować moją malinę, ale muszę zrestartować więcej niż jedną Raspberry Pi naraz. Jak to zrobić
Viswa

Uruchom polecenie dwukrotnie? Lub napisz skrypt, aby uruchomić go dla obu adresów IP
Lawrence
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.